Contact the Police

If you've been involved in a motorbike accident, it's crucial to immediately report the accident. This is to ensure your health and safety, and to assist police in investigating the crash.

A police officer will arrive to the scene, make an account and gather the contact information of everyone involved. This information will be valuable in the event of a lawsuit for damages.

It is also a good idea keep a record of your vehicle and any other vehicles involved. These photos can help you prove the accident and determine the extent of the damage to your motorcycle.

Photograph from different angles, even at night. You might decide to record video, if it is possible.

Note down the names, addresses and insurance details for all the drivers and owners of the vehicles that were involved in the accident. This information will be useful when you submit a claim against another driver's insurance company.

If you are unable get in touch with the police at the scene of the accident, you can file a complaint with the New York State DMV. This form is referred to as MV-104 and must be completed within ten days of the accident.

In addition to writing down the name, address and other information regarding insurance, you should note down their license plate number. This is particularly crucial if the driver at fault is accused of being sued.

Another important step is to request medical treatment for yourself and any other individuals who were involved in the accident. Most injuries aren't apparent immediately following a crash, but they can be detected and treated after you go to the hospital.

Make sure that you have all of your injuries documented and recorded during your stay in the hospital. If they're not your insurance company's, they could use them against you in court.

Make sure to keep track of any medical treatment you have received. If you skip appointments or stop going to physical therapy are more likely to harm their cases later on.

Gather Evidence

It is crucial to collect as much evidence as possible to support the case of a motorbike accident. Without it, you may not be able to receive the compensation you're entitled to.

One way to do this is by writing down a detailed account of what happened. This will help you remember important details that might otherwise be lost. It could also be useful should you need to explain what happened to an attorney.

You can also take photographs of the scene of an accident and any injuries sustained. You should capture photos from different angles so your attorney can have a full picture of the incident.

Another method to gather evidence is to interview witnesses. This is particularly important if the accident occurred in a group. Some people will be able to recall the incident more easily than others. You can request contact details from these witnesses, and you might even be able to convince them to testify at your trial with an experienced attorney working for you.

Witness statements can also be obtained by the police. These statements are especially valuable when they're written or recorded and can assist you in determining who is responsible for the accident.

It is important to remember that the memories of witnesses will fade over time. Therefore, it's advisable to get these statements as quickly as you can following the incident.

Additionally, it's important to keep your clothing and equipment following an accident on the road, since they could provide crucial details about the crash. For instance, bloody or torn clothing can be a sign of negligence, and also help establish the cause of the accident.

It is crucial to keep all receipts as well as medical bills and medical records of any treatment you received after the accident. These documents can prove that your injuries were the result of the accident and that you have suffered financial losses as a result of them. They can also be used to demonstrate how your medical condition affected your daily life and how it affected your ability to work or interact with your family.

Get in touch with your insurance company

It is crucial to inform your insurance company right away if you are involved in a crash with a motorcycle. This is particularly important if you're injured. If you fail to notify your insurance company, you could not receive the money you're entitled to.

Based on the circumstances that led to the incident, you could be entitled to compensation through your insurance or an at-fault third party. This could include medical expenses or lost wages, as well as other financial losses associated with your injury.

Before you speak with an agent or representative of insurance, it is recommended that you ask your attorney to reach out to you. This will allow your lawyer to analyze the offers and ensure the highest amount of compensation.

Your lawyer can also help in gathering evidence to support the claim. This could include collecting witness statements, photos of the scene, or other relevant details.

Before reporting the accident to your insurance company, it's important to make sure that you have an exact report of the crash. This includes contact information and names of all other motorists and anyone else who was at the scene of the accident. You should also record any damage to the vehicles and any injuries sustained by yourself or others.

If you report the accident After you report the accident, you'll likely be given a call from your insurance company. This call will be recorded, which is why it's essential to avoid making any compromising statements to the insurance agent. During the call, the insurance company will ask you questions about the severity of your injuries as well as whether or not you believe you were responsible for the accident.

These statements are very sensitive, and can be used to reduce your claim or reduce your initial settlement. It is imperative to speak to an experienced New York lawyer if you are not sure about your rights.
